Your Role And Responsibilities In this role, you will have the opportunity to be responsible for the sales of products/systems/services within a designated market/division, in line with the division strategy. Each day, you will achieve both qualitative and quantitative sales targets to ensure sustainable order growth, revenues, profitability, market share, and customer satisfaction. You will also showcase your expertise by identifying and developing new sales opportunities.
Remote role.
You will be mainly accountable for:
- Communicating to the customers about details related to delivery time, payments, and general terms and conditions, in line with ABB’s offering and strategy.
- Ensuring efficient marketing activities and communicates value proposition to customers.
- Identifying and driving the development of new market opportunities in the designated market.
- Managing administrative procedures in sales processes and supports cash collection and project management activities, when needed.
Your responsibilities
- Become familiar with and understand ABB solutions and products in order to properly respond to customer requests.
- Respond to customer requests for quotations (RFQ) for standard and non-standard products that meet technical specifications and customer expectations.
- Utilize various configuration and sales tools to ensure proper follow-up of RFQs and customer requests.
- Assist and support sales organizations and customers,
- Understand the structure and dynamics of the distribution network for ABB products and master the different sales channels, depending on the markets and products.
- Understand the needs of the different markets covered by ABB's products and be able to propose solutions that meet the needs of customers in each market.
- Ability to manage product configuration and proposal software tools
Qualifications
- Minimum of 2 years’ experience in sales.
- French & English (spoken & written) Mandatory
- Knowledge of SAP
- DEC or DES with work experience
- Experience with Office Tools, Excel an asset

About ABB
ABB is a technology leader in electrification and automation, enabling a more sustainable and resource-efficient future. The company’s solutions connect engineering know-how and software to optimize how things are manufactured, moved, powered and operated. Building on over 140 years of excellence, ABB’s more than 105,000 employees are committed to driving innovations that accelerate industrial transformation. www.abb.com
